全网整合营销服务商

电脑端+手机端+微信端=数据同步管理

免费咨询热线:4007654355

使用SELinux增强CentOS 0网站安全性最佳实践

使用SELinux增强CentOS网站安全性最佳实践

随着互联网的迅速发展,网络安全问题变得越来越重要。对于运行在CentOS服务器上的网站,安全防护显得尤为关键。SELinux(Security-Enhanced Linux)作为一种强大的访问控制机制,能够显著提升系统的安全性。本文将介绍如何通过配置和优化SELinux来增强CentOS网站的安全性。

1. 理解SELinux的基本概念

SELinux是一种基于标签的安全机制,它通过定义严格的访问策略来限制进程和服务的行为。与传统的Linux权限系统不同,SELinux不仅考虑文件和目录的所有者、组和权限,还加入了类型强制(Type Enforcement),确保每个进程只能访问其被授权的资源。

在CentOS中,默认情况下SELinux是启用的,并且处于“enforcing”模式。这意味着所有安全策略都将被执行。理解SELinux的核心概念,如域(domain)、类型(type)、上下文(context)等,对于正确配置SELinux至关重要。

2. 检查SELinux状态

我们需要确认SELinux是否已经启用以及当前的工作模式。可以通过以下命令检查SELinux的状态:

    getenforce
    sestatus
  

如果结果显示SELinux处于“permissive”模式,则表示策略仅记录违规行为而不阻止;若为“disabled”,则意味着SELinux完全关闭。建议保持SELinux在“enforcing”模式下运行以获得最佳保护效果。

3. 配置SELinux策略

为了使SELinux更好地适应特定的应用场景,可能需要对默认策略进行调整。例如,当部署Web应用程序时,可以创建自定义策略模块来允许必要的网络连接和服务操作。

使用semanage工具可以方便地管理和修改SELinux策略。比如,要添加HTTP服务到防火墙规则中,可以执行:

    semanage port -a -t http_port_t -p tcp 80
  

还可以通过编辑/etc/selinux/config文件来更改SELinux的工作模式或选择其他预定义的安全策略。

4. 处理SELinux日志和故障排除

在启用SELinux后,可能会遇到某些应用程序无法正常工作的情况。这时应该查看SELinux日志以定位问题所在。相关日志通常位于/var/log/audit/audit.log文件中。

可以使用audit2allow工具从日志中提取未授权的访问尝试,并生成相应的策略规则。这有助于快速解决问题并优化SELinux配置。

5. 定期更新和测试

安全是一个持续的过程,定期更新操作系统和应用程序版本非常重要。也要关注SELinux社区发布的最新补丁和改进措施。通过模拟攻击场景或者利用自动化工具进行渗透测试,可以验证现有安全策略的有效性,并及时发现潜在漏洞。

通过合理配置和维护SELinux,可以大大增强CentOS网站的安全性。希望本文提供的指导能够帮助管理员构建更加安全可靠的Web环境。


# 政协机关网站建设  # 佛山快速网站建设  # 宜兴网站建设路推荐  # 海港企业网站建设  # 保定京东网站建设优势  # 徐圩区网站建设怎么做  # 北京网站建设加盟  # 桂林网站建设路  # 顺德网站建设优势  # 手机社区网站建设  # 网站建设属于设备吗  # 青神网站建设  # 163考研网站建设工作  # 什么是专题网站建设  # 顺义区网站建设总结  # 益阳网站建设源代码  # 外国网站建设基本结构  # 关于网站建设企业名录  # 漳州网站建设的详细策划  # 秀山政府网站建设现状 


相关文章: 建站宝盒三站合一系统:自助建站与企业官网套餐一键生成  搬瓦工建站会被墙吗?如何避免IP封锁  建站环境主机如何选?共享、VPS还是云服务器?  香港服务器选型指南:免备案配置与高效建站方案解析  如何用美橙互联一键搭建多站合一网站?  如何将凡科建站内容保存为本地文件?  建站宝盒网站打不开?域名未解析还是服务器故障?  建站之星如何配置系统实现高效建站?  手机自助建站免费版快速生成与移动端优化指南  拖拽式自助建站源码能否实现零代码快速建站?  微信公众号免费建站零基础教程:快速生成实用功能模块  微云建站免费搭建攻略:自助建站工具选择与操作指南  建站宝盒成品网站演示:AI智能建站+多语言模板一键部署方案  搭建*独立站会被警方查处吗?  建站服务器带宽选多大?关键因素有哪些?  建站标准如何制定?SEO优化必备要素有哪些?  安徽网站建设与外贸建站服务专业定制方案  如何在IIS管理器中快速创建并配置网站?  高防服务器如何保障网站安全无虞?  如何在云主机上快速搭建多站点网站?  建站系统服务器与域名如何高效匹配选择?  如何快速搭建高效简练网站?  存储型VPS适合搭建中小型网站吗?  建站代理如何快速提升网站排名?点击获取秘籍  建站之星×万网:智能建站系统+自助建站平台一键生成  建站费用如何计算?收费标准暗藏哪些玄机?  建站之星安全性能如何?防护体系能否抵御黑客入侵?  建站之星代理商如何保障技术支持与售后服务?  建站之星破解版暗藏风险:功能缺陷与安全漏洞频发  如何选择香港主机高效搭建外贸独立站?  如何用虚拟主机快速搭建网站?详细步骤解析  建站助手哪个好用?2025年这5款工具值得评测  建站之星云端配置指南:模板选择与SEO优化一键生成  如何用景安虚拟主机手机版绑定域名建站?  建站之星|视频|模块高效制作技巧与创意模板应用  建站之星后台密码如何安全设置与找回?  微信链接自助建站系统:H5模板拖拽生成与多终端适配优化  建站之星CMS五站合一模板配置与SEO优化指南  律师自助建站指南:高效平台搭建与专业规划流程  如何自定义建站之星模板颜色并下载新样式?  搬瓦工美国VPS建站性能评测:价格优势与稳定搭建技巧  高端智能建站公司优选:品牌定制与SEO优化一站式服务  如何在Windows服务器上快速搭建网站?  快速建站代理:批量建站教程与代理平台推荐指南  快速建站工具推荐:3步完成企业官网搭建(附高效模板)  建站上传速度慢?如何优化加速网站加载效率?  建站之星自助建站系统:PC+手机+小程序一键生成指南  建站助手安装教程|视频|:环境检测与PHP版本配置步骤详解  开源自助建站系统整合AI智能生成与SEO优化功能解析  建站之星配置系统操作指南与功能解析 

您的项目需求

*请认真填写需求信息,我们会在24小时内与您取得联系。